How does this work?
Under Bermuda's Public Access to Information (PATI) Act, government agencies must publish details of contracts they have awarded. This data comes from Official Gazette notices and shows the contractor, the agency, the contract value, and the period of service.
This data shows who the government is paying and how much — a key transparency tool for public accountability.
